Frequently Asked Questions

What are some of the most popular lakes to visit around Ciriè?

Among the most appreciated lakes are Grand Lake of La Mandria, known for its winter scenery and gravel biking opportunities. Lake Fontaneij is a natural monument with geological interest, formed from a clay deposit. Another notable spot is Villa dei Laghi, which features a historical hunting lodge with neo-medieval and neo-Renaissance architecture.

Are there family-friendly lakes around Ciriè?

Yes, several lakes offer family-friendly environments. Grand Lake of La Mandria, Lake Fontaneij, and Lake Borgarino are all categorized as family-friendly. Lake Fontaneij, for instance, has an equipped area and playground nearby, making it suitable for families.

What kind of natural features can I expect to see at the lakes near Ciriè?

The region around Ciriè boasts diverse natural features, including morainic and glacial lakes. You can find areas with rich biodiversity, wetlands, and unique steppe-type vegetation, particularly in the Riserva Naturale della Vauda. Lakes like Sirio are spring-fed with clean waters, while others like Candia are nestled among green hills and forests.

Are there any historical sites or points of interest near these lakes?

Yes, the area combines natural beauty with historical significance. Villa dei Laghi is a historical site featuring a former royal hunting lodge. Near Lake Sirio, you can enjoy scenic views of Montalto Dora Castle. The Riserva Naturale della Vauda also holds archaeological interest with findings of Lombard evidence.

What outdoor activities can I do near the lakes around Ciriè?

The region offers a variety of outdoor activities. You can enjoy gravel biking around Grand Lake of La Mandria. For more extensive cycling, explore the gravel biking routes, MTB trails, or road cycling routes available in the wider Ciriè area. Water sports like canoeing are popular at the Lakes of Avigliana, and bathing stations are available at Lake Sirio.

Are there hiking trails around the lakes near Ciriè?

Yes, the Parco Naturale Regionale Laghi di Serravalle offers a variety of trails suitable for hikers of all levels, providing breathtaking views. While specific hiking trails around individual lakes are not detailed, the general area around Ciriè provides numerous opportunities for walking and exploring the natural landscapes.

What kind of wildlife can I observe around the lakes?

The lakes and surrounding natural reserves are home to diverse wildlife. At Lake Borgarino, if you're attentive, you might spot herons, black-winged stilts, and other aquatic birds. Lake Sirio is recognized as a Site of Community Importance for its natural value, and the Natural Park of Lake Candia is also a valuable spot for appreciating local flora and fauna.

Can I go swimming or enjoy water sports at any of the lakes?

Yes, some lakes are suitable for swimming and water sports. The Lakes of Avigliana are popular for sunbathing, relaxing on the beach, canoeing, and other water sports. Lake Sirio, known for its clean, spring-fed waters, also offers bathing stations and water sports rentals.

Are there any 'hidden gem' lakes near Ciriè that offer a tranquil experience?

Yes, Lake Candia is often described as a 'hidden gem' nestled among green hills and forests in the Canavese region. It offers a tranquil and intimate atmosphere, perfect for relaxation and enjoying a sunny day away from more crowded spots.

What is the best time to visit the lakes around Ciriè?

The best time to visit depends on your preferred activities. For water sports and sunbathing, the warmer months are ideal. However, some lakes, like Grand Lake of La Mandria, are appreciated for their unique winter scenery. Generally, a sunny day enhances the experience at tranquil spots like Lake Candia.

Are there any lakes suitable for birdwatching or nature photography?

Absolutely. Lake Borgarino is excellent for birdwatching, with sightings of herons and black-winged stilts. Lake Sirio is a Site of Community Importance, making it ideal for nature enthusiasts. The Natural Park of Lake Candia and the Riserva Naturale della Vauda, with its wetlands and unique vegetation, also offer great opportunities for observing local flora and fauna.
